PURPOSE: To increase the life of a tool for Al-Si alloy and printing board work by providing a coating layer of diamond of more than 0.1μm on a base body consisting of sintered body of Si3N4 including MgO, etc., by 0.01W30wt.% totalling less than 50wt.%.
CONSTITUTION: The base body of sintered body of Si3N4 has a higher rigidity than an ultra-rigid alloy and a good abrasion resistance, and it has an almost similar linear expansion coefficient to diamond, so residual stress is not generated at a coating layer, so a coating layer having a good attachment property can be formed if the layer thickness is more than 20μm. However, the layer thickness of less than 0.1μm is not effective, or that exceeding 200μm is uneconomical. Though Si3N4 has a bad sintering property, a sufficiently dense and rigid sintered body can be obtained by adding at least one of MgO, Y2O3, Al2O3, AlN, a high temperature resistance is improved by adding ZrO2, HfO2, an abrasion resistance is improved by adding TiC, TiN, B4C, BN, TiB2, where the quantity of addition shall be within a range of 0.01W30wt.% for each, and if the total exceeds 50wt.%, the strength of Si3N4 sintered body is decreased.
